Herrman_ChristianaChristina E. (Faber) Herrman, age 90, passed away Thursday, August 26, 2010. Visitation, 1-4pm, Sunday, at Webb-Shinkle Mortuary, Clearwater. Rosary, 7pm, Sunday and Funeral Mass 10am, Monday, both at St. Peter the Apostle Catholic Church, Schulte.

Christina was born on January 9, 1920 in Maize, Kansas. She was one of nine children born to her parents, John and Rosa (Vedder) Faber. On April 11, 1945, she was united in marriage to Benedict F. Herrman at St. Mark's. They lived in Colwich from 1945-1978 then they moved to Schulte. She was a homemaker and cleaned houses for professional business people. She sang in St. Peter's Church Choir for many years. She was a member of St. Peter's Quilter's Guild and St. Peter's Altar Society. She enjoyed gardening, sewing, and cooking.

Christina is preceded in death by her husband, Ben; daughter, Geneva McCosh; brothers, Matt, Elmer, & Clarence Faber; sisters, Bertha Bebe, Josephine Seiter; son-in-law, Paul Winterscheidt; grandchildren, Tony and Andrew Winterscheidt, Cherie Michelle Enfield. Survivors: daughters, Loretta (Ron) Ketzner of Wichita, Martina “Tina” (Bob) Shaffer of Ellsworth; sister, Barbara Newman, Helen Geyer both of Wichita; brother, Ralph Faber of Goddard; grandchildren, Brian, Christopher, Amy, Eric, Glenn, Jacob, Deanna, Kevin, Julie, Denice, Greg, Krissy,  Kevin, Steven, Daniel, Paul, Bradley; 35 great-grandchildren.
